I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Modélisation Discussion :

Mise en place d'un système de modification des données


Sujet :

Modélisation

  1. #1
    Candidat au Club
    Homme Profil pro
    Étudiant
    Inscrit en
    Juin 2019
    Messages
    2
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 24
    Localisation : France, Seine Maritime (Haute Normandie)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Industrie

    Informations forums :
    Inscription : Juin 2019
    Messages : 2
    Points : 2
    Points
    2
    Par défaut Mise en place d'un système de modification des données
    Bonjour à toutes et tous,

    Avants tous je souhaite m'excuser si une quelconque erreur a été effectuée au niveau du forum dans lequel ce message est posté, je suis nouveau et j'ai essayé au mieux de respecter les règles.

    Je suis en train de mettre en place une base de données Access permettant de gérer un stock de pièce de maintenance pour un parc machine, cette base permet de rentrer un certain nombre d'informations à propos d'une pièce afin de l'enregistrer (ex : gamme de la machine à laquelle la pièce appartient, machine associés, type de composant, désignation, références...). au dans le futur notre parc machine évolué, et les informations à propos des pièces aussi. J'essaye donc de mettre en place un formulaire permettant en sélectionnant une référence ou le numéro généré automatiquement d'une pièce, de modifier les informations d'une pièce.


    celui-ci fonctionne comme souhaité à part dans certains cas : le type de composant, la marque machine et la machine associée.
    quand je modifie un des ces champs un message d’erreur s'affiche :



    Voici le liens ver l'aide du message d'erreur : https://docs.microsoft.com/fr-fr/off...6)%26rd%3Dtrue

    Voici les relations entre mes tables :

    Nom : image3.png
Affichages : 83
Taille : 56,9 Ko

    Comme vous pouvez le voir ci-dessus les relations entre ma table des inventaires (qui regroupe les pièces) et les tables telles-que la tables des types de composants, table des marques/gammes machines, table des machines et tables des types de maintenances sont les mêmes (1 vers l'infini avec intégrité et mise a jour en cascade). Dans mon formulaire je peut modifier le type de maintenance mais pas la marque, et les machines ainsi que le type de composant.
    Je pense que cela est du au format des boites d'entrée des données car dans les cas où il y a dysfonctionnement j'ai mis la possibilité de sélectionner plusieurs choses (ex : certaine pièces correspondent à plusieurs machines ...) [IMG] :


    Après avoir effectué de multiples recherches non concluantes, je me permets donc de vous demander conseil. j'aimerais pouvoir trouver un moyen de modifier les champs qui sont à l'heure actuelle non modifiables

    Je me rend compte que cette base de données peut sembler "bancale" et "maladroite" pour certains utilisateur aguerri, je suis débutant sur Access mais aussi avec les bases de données en générale. Certaines de mes erreur peuvent êtres qualifiées d'erreurs de débutant. Je me tiens ouvert à toutes remarques.

    Merci pour votre temps passer ainsi que pour vos réponses.

  2. #2
    Expert éminent
    Homme Profil pro
    Webplanneur
    Inscrit en
    Octobre 2007
    Messages
    4 262
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Réunion

    Informations professionnelles :
    Activité : Webplanneur

    Informations forums :
    Inscription : Octobre 2007
    Messages : 4 262
    Points : 6 561
    Points
    6 561
    Par défaut
    On ne peut rien voir puisque vos pièces jointes n'en sont pas.
    Contrôlez les balises de vos images où pièces jointes.
    il y a des [IMG] dans votre texte. Étonnant ! C'est plus tôt [ATTACH]
    "Le savoir est la seule matière qui s'accroit quand on la partage" (Socrate)
    UR - ESIROI - GPME/CG/DCG8
    QTH :21°19'18"S - 055°25'32"E
    Inutile de me contacter par MP
    Merci de cliquer sur si la réponse vous a permis de résoudre votre problème et n'oubliez pas de clôturer le fil en cliquant sur

  3. #3
    Candidat au Club
    Homme Profil pro
    Étudiant
    Inscrit en
    Juin 2019
    Messages
    2
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 24
    Localisation : France, Seine Maritime (Haute Normandie)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Industrie

    Informations forums :
    Inscription : Juin 2019
    Messages : 2
    Points : 2
    Points
    2
    Par défaut
    Citation Envoyé par hyperion13 Voir le message
    On ne peut rien voir puisque vos pièces jointes n'en sont pas.
    Contrôlez les balises de vos images où pièces jointes.
    il y a des [IMG] dans votre texte. Étonnant ! C'est plus tôt [ATTACH]
    Merci de votre retour

  4. #4
    Rédacteur/Modérateur

    Avatar de User
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Août 2004
    Messages
    8 260
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 54
    Localisation : France, Ain (Rhône Alpes)

    Informations professionnelles :
    Activité : Développeur informatique

    Informations forums :
    Inscription : Août 2004
    Messages : 8 260
    Points : 19 423
    Points
    19 423
    Billets dans le blog
    63
    Par défaut
    Bonsoir,

    Vous pourriez créer à la place des champs multi-valués, une table intermédiaire pour gérer les relations plusieurs à plusieurs.

    Par exemple entre "Table Machine" et "Table des inventaires", vous auriez une table qui contiennent les identifiants des 2 autres tables :

    Table Machine-Inventaire (ID Machine, ID Inventaire, ...)

    Cette table serait placée entre les 2 tables "Table Machine" et "Table des inventaires", avec liaisons sur les identifiants.

    Les champs multi-valués ne permettent pas vraiment de réaliser un modèle respectant les normes.

    Cdlt,
    Vous trouverez dans la FAQ, les sources ou les tutoriels, de l'information accessible au plus grand nombre, plein de bonnes choses à consulter sans modération

    Des tutoriels pour apprendre à créer des formulaires de planning dans vos applications Access :
    Gestion sur un planning des présences et des absences des employés
    Gestion des rendez-vous sur un calendrier mensuel


    Importer un fichier JSON dans une base de données Access :
    Import Fichier JSON

Discussions similaires

  1. Réponses: 3
    Dernier message: 23/02/2016, 12h40
  2. Mise en place d'un systéme de vente en ligne
    Par luciedoudou dans le forum E-Commerce
    Réponses: 1
    Dernier message: 21/11/2008, 06h04
  3. Mise en place d'un système de login (client lourd)
    Par Icarus31 dans le forum Web & réseau
    Réponses: 2
    Dernier message: 07/12/2007, 09h56
  4. Réponses: 4
    Dernier message: 12/10/2006, 22h56

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o